Recently, Yasso partnered with Chelsea Handler to give people the opportunity to “Handle Your Freezer.” Running from April 23 through May 21, the special campaign will help get that freezer on track. With a little help from Taskrabbit and Yasso, the forgotten container of chopped vegetables from 2024 will be replaced with something more flavorful, like a Chocolate Crunch Bar.

Through her collaboration with the Yasso campaign, Chelsea Handler graciously spoke to FoodSided. It has been a big year for Handler. Not only did she release her new book, I’ll Have What She’s Having, a #1 New York Times best seller, she has a new Netflix special, too.

When asked about this Handle Your Freezer campaign from Yasso, Handler said, “you should have control of your freezer. First of all, I live alone, so I do have control over my freezer. For those people who have people running around their house, you want to make sure that your freezer is your domain, especially if you are head of the household.”

Being able to find that box of Yasso in the freezer is key. Handler believes that the food brand’s offerings are a “joyful treat.” For her, it is the “nicest way to end my evening.” Whether it is the salted caramel or mint chocolate chip, there is a flavor for every craving.

For Handler, she wants everyone to change their mindset about enjoying these sweet food treats. Specifically, she said, “I think that it is a nice way to say to yourself, I deserve this. It is a way to give yourself a boost when you need it. Whether it is energy, comfort, or just something else, it can be that little pick me up.”

That positive mindset is something that Handler supports wholeheartedly. She explained, “we need to embrace the yes. We need to spread that message to more women. There are healthy choices, healthy rewards. We do not have to limit ourselves. I never want to say, I can’t have this.” For Handler, it is all about options that bring together great flavor without putting a limit on enjoyment.

Handler continued, “I wasted my early years, my 20s and my 30s obsessing about what I put into my body and obsessing about exercise. I'm healthier, more fit, and happier in my life than I've ever been. It is because I stopped limiting myself and I stopped having negative thoughts around food. It should be joyful, it should be shareable. Food is something to make you feel better, to give you energy, and to give you comfort. All of those things are so important to remember.”

“I would love to just kind of flip the conversation, especially with regard to women. We have to embrace ourselves and embrace the beauty that is within us. Also, we need to not feel shame around food. Let's throw that idea out.”

Recently, Handler turned 50 and it seems to solidify her beliefs and outlook on life. She said, “whenever you have a big birthday, be proud of everything that you’ve done. You have proof that you are reliable, resilient, and successful. You need to appreciate your age, because what is the other option, not be here.”

“Aging is a beautiful thing. There is wisdom. You don’t take yourself as seriously. You are much more present. I would encourage every women to remember to be grateful for all the years that we’ve had and embrace your aging.”

While another year in the books can bring wisdom, Handler encourages everyone to look at themselves and take stock in who and where they are. She said, “I think that being authentically who you are is part of being alive. Whether it is sitting alone, mediating, or self-care, those ingredients can help people find who they are authentically. Then, people can talk about the things that matter to them, indulge in the things that they love. I would encourage every person to go out there, feel good about yourself, and spread those moments in a positive way.”

Not only is Handler taking control of her freezer this year, her Netflix special and new book are doing well. Additionally, she has a residency at the Cosmopolitan in Las Vegas. More importantly, she said that it is time to “double down on compassion, love, and kindness.”
